0

テーブルビューには 4 つのセルしか読み込まれませんが、25 個のセルがカウントされます...テーブルビューからスクロールすると 25 itens になりますが、セルはクリアです...セルの背景は白で、セル 5 から 25 まではすべてクリアカラーの背景です空... [listaPins count] にブレークポイントを設定したところ、実際には 25 個の itens があります。

- (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section {
    return [_listaPins count];
}

4回だけ電話する

 - (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ath {

編集 私はこのコードにコメントしていることを発見しました。テーブルビューは正常に動作します。しかし、これの何が問題なのですか?

UIBezierPath *maskPath;
maskPath = [UIBezierPath bezierPathWithRoundedRect:_tbFeeds.bounds byRoundingCorners:(UIRectCornerTopLeft | UIRectCornerTopRight) cornerRadii:CGSizeMake(9.0, 9.0)];

CAShapeLayer *maskLayer = [[CAShapeLayer alloc] init];
maskLayer.frame = _tbFeeds.bounds;
maskLayer.path = maskPath.CGPath;
_tbFeeds.layer.mask = maskLayer;
[maskLayer release];
4

1 に答える 1